A child’s body was found in a white GMC Suburban at 1313 S. Kolin Avenue on the West Side of Chicago this morning. According to neighbors, police at the scene identified the body as that of Julian King, 7, the missing nephew of Oscar-winning actress Jennifer Hudson.

The truck was found about 13 miles from Jennifer Hudson’s childhood home where the bodies of her mother and brother were found shot to death early Friday (SEE MAP).
A neighbor called police at 3 am this morning to report the vehicle had been in the neighborhood since Saturday. The neighbor looked in the truck’s window and spotted the decomposing body of a boy. William Balfour, who is estranged from Hudson’s sister Julia Hudson, was arrested late Friday at the home of his pregnant girlfriend — a few miles from where the truck was found.
Balfour was released to the dept. of corrections early Sunday for violating his probation in a case unrelated to the murders. He was not charged.
The truck was towed from the scene an hour ago. A Chicago police spokesman released no information about the discovery.
An Amber Alert was issued Friday after Julian was reported missing after a family member found his grandmother and uncle shot to death inside the family’s home in the 7000 block of South Yale Avenue.
Missing from the home was Jennifer Hudson’s brother’s 1994 white Chevrolet Suburban with Illinois license plate X584859.

A relative found the bodies of Darnell Donerson, 57, and her son Jason around 2:44 PM today. Police say they are looking for a Balfour, who is believed to be the husband of Jennifer Hudson’s sister Julia. Balfour is in the company of Hudson’s 7-year-old nephew Julian King — Julia’s son. Friends say Jennifer is extremely close to her nephew who family call “Tugga Bear”. Police spokeswoman Monique Bond said the deaths appeared to be the result of domestic abuse, but she declined to elaborate.
- It was Jennifer’s older sister, Julia Hudson, who made the gruesome discovery after returning home from her day shift at a bus company.
- She summoned the police and also reportedly told them that her seven-year-old son was missing.
- Authorities immediately issued an all points bulletin for the missing boy, Julian King.
- Police said the youngster might have been abducted from the home and could be in the company of William Balfour, a suspect in the double homicide, who should be considered armed and dangerous. Balfour is also Julian’s step-father.
- Balfour reportedly stole Jason Hudson’s car on Friday, a white Chevrolet Suburban truck.
